A grandson of immigrant coal miners, I was raised in the working middle class of northeastern Pennsylvania’s Wyoming Valley — specifically, the small town of Swoyersville.
By day, I am a marketing executive, ignoring my family’s advice to become a writer. A slow adopter of other people’s advice, I finally self-published my first novel — Dropping Stones — in the fall of 2014 at the age of 50. I followed that up with ‘Kingmaker’ in 2015 and ‘Qoheleth’ in 2016.
In addition to novels, I’d been filling my friends’ Facebook newsfeeds with extended observations on numerous topics and decided to give those existing and future observations a home here in this blog, instead.
